MINERAL COMPOSITION OF LAVANDULA ANGUSTIFOLIA FLOWERS AND HIPPOPHAE RHAMNOIDES FRUITS EXTRACTS

The aim of this work is to study the mineral content of Lavandula Angustifolia flowers and Hippophae Rhamnoides fruits extracts. The influence of the extraction techniques (ultrasound-assisted extraction and rapid extraction under pressure with different extraction solvents) on the mineral content was investigated. The minerals determined were Na, Mg, K, Ca, Cr, Mn, Fe, Cu and Zn. The results of the mineral analysis showed that the extracts obtained by the ultrasound-assisted extraction technique had the highest concentration of Mg (2895.23 +/- 9.14 mu g/g; 2098.29 +/- 9.56 mu g/g), no matter what the type of extraction solvent is. Also, the extracts obtained by rapid extraction under pressure had the highest concentration of Zn (14.09 +/- 0.50 mu g/g; 18.59 +/- 0.60 mu g/g) and Cr (1.32 +/- 0.15 mu g/g; 1.96 +/- 0.05 mu g/g), no matter what the type of extraction solvent is. For other minerals, the concentration depends on the extraction methods and on the extraction solvents.
